Web30 sep. 2014 · [The LEVA is the balaclava-like assembly that covers the clear bubble helmet. The LEVA provides thermal protection and contains a set of visors and sunshields that can be raised and lowered as needed while the astronauts are working outside.] 106:33:59 Allen: Roger, Dave and Jim; we copy. WebNASA Astronaut Group 16 (1996) Missions. None. Retirement. 2008. Yvonne Darlene Cagle (born April 24, 1959) is an American physician, professor, retired U.S. Air Force Colonel, and NASA Astronaut. Cagle joined NASA as an astronaut in 1996.
